The “Silver Fox” (meaning people over 50, generally with gray or graying hair, who are fabulous, charming, and classy) segment of the fashion industry has been growing by leaps and bounds over the last few years as the world realizes just how much elegance, charisma, and energy these ageless sexy mature women exude.

This was never more apparent than at the Silver Fox Soiree on September 18th, hosted by Gwen DeVoe, the creator of Full Figured Fashion Week (AKA, the “Oscars” of the plus industry). After 10 years of producing FFFWeek, Gwen decided to shine a much-deserved spotlight on curvy silver foxes at an event where judgment is banned, inclusivity is embraced, and individuality is all-important.

Held at the Studio Arte Loft Space, the doors opened early to allow guests to shop to their heart’s content at vendor tables. Companies included Jewelz by Traci Lynn, Jenniiva crochet clothes, Brand Specialist Lifestyle Jules, The Up Group designer-inspired handbags, and sunglasses by Love Yourself Phyllis, Eyani Couture, and Murriel Health & Life Coaching Services.

Guests at the Silver Fox Soiree were then treated to breathtaking designs by The Dorcas Collection By D Moore, DJ’s Boutique by Dorrie Michael, Michi Knitwear by Michelle Walden, Tae’Woo by Tyrell Holmes, and Tru Diva Designs by Veronica Lipscomb, all beautifully brought to life by true Silver Fox models Barbara Daly, Gloria Agosto Anderson, Jonelle Woodard, Karen Washington, Karen Williams, Kathy Johnson, Phyllis Spencer, Rebecca Odrick, Roslyn Grate, Sharon Nickey, and Tanya Robinson Smith. Body positivity was on full display.

In between designers and honoree presentations, guests were treated to performances by spoken word artist Karen Washington, AKA “KW The Voice,” and the rapturous sound of violinist Priya DeBerry. DJ Jerry Dee kept the party going throughout the entire event with a mix of rousing, relaxing, and nostalgic tunes.

In between the fun and the fashion, the most important event was taking place; the recognition of this year’s honorees. A huge thank you for all their hard work and dedication to empowerment, inclusivity, and positivity goes to photographer Dorothy Shi, Heather McGarry, the AVP of Public Relations and Social Media for long-time sponsor Lane Bryant, Rena Abramoff and Julia Abasova, co-founders of anti-chafing thigh bands Bandelettes, Michelle Walden of Michi Knitwear, and Sharon Quinn, pioneer plus model, former Casting Director for FFFWeek, and Executive Producer of Model Behavior TV show.
